KO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2013 in Review

1,464 of the 3,085 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Coca-Cola (KO) for Q3 2013, worth a combined $109B — up 0.78% from $108B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 75 funds opened new KO positions and 74 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 597 added to existing stakes and 612 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Yacktman Asset Management, adding an estimated $463M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$1.14B.
